问题描述

我在 SQL Server (DWH) 中写下一个视图,用例伪代码是:

I am writing down a view in SQL server (DWH) and the use case pseudo code is:

-- Do some calculation and generate #Temp1
-- ... contains other selects

-- Select statement 1
SELECT * FROM Foo
JOIN #Temp1 tmp on tmp.ID = Foo.ID
WHERE Foo.Deleted = 1

-- Do some calculation and generate #Temp2
-- ... contains other selects

-- Select statement 2
SELECT * FROM Foo
JOIN #Temp2 tmp on tmp.ID = Foo.ID
WHERE Foo.Deleted = 1

视图的结果应该是:

Select Statement 1
UNION
Select Statement 2

预期行为与 C# 中的 yield return 相同.有没有办法告诉视图哪些 SELECT 语句实际上是结果的一部分,哪些不是?因为我需要的前面的小计算也包含选择.

The intended behavior is the same as the yield returnin C#. Is there a way to tell the view which SELECT statements are actually part of the result and which are not? since the small calculations preceding what I need also contain selects.

谢谢!

推荐答案

我找到了更好的解决方法.它可能对其他人有帮助.其实就是把所有的计算都包含在 WITH 语句中,而不是在视图核心中进行:

I found a better work around. It might be helpful for someone else. It is actually to include all the calculation inside WITH statements instead of doing them in the view core:

WITH Temp1 (ID)
AS
(
    -- Do some calculation and generate #Temp1
    -- ... contains other selects
)

, Temp2 (ID)
AS
(
    -- Do some calculation and generate #Temp2
    -- ... contains other selects
)

-- Select statement 1
SELECT * FROM Foo
JOIN Temp1 tmp on tmp.ID = Foo.ID
WHERE Foo.Deleted = 1

UNION

-- Select statement 2
SELECT * FROM Foo
JOIN Temp2 tmp on tmp.ID = Foo.ID
WHERE Foo.Deleted = 1

结果当然是所有外部 SELECT 语句的 UNION.

The result will be of course the UNION of all the outiside SELECT statements.
